A Guide To Essential UPVC Window Tools

UPVC windows have become a popular choice for homeowners due to their durability, energy efficiency, and aesthetic appeal However, installing or repairing UPVC windows requires specific tools to ensure a successful outcome In this article, we will discuss the essential UPVC window tools every DIY enthusiast or professional should have in their toolbox.

1 Glass suction cups

Glass suction cups are essential tools for handling large and heavy glass panes during window installation or repair These suction cups create a vacuum seal with the glass surface, allowing you to lift and maneuver the glass with ease When working with UPVC windows, it is crucial to handle the glass panes carefully to avoid breakage or damage.

2 Silicon spray lubricant

Silicon spray lubricant is a handy tool for lubricating UPVC window mechanisms, hinges, and locks Over time, dirt and debris can build up in these components, causing them to become stiff or difficult to operate By applying silicon spray lubricant, you can ensure smooth and effortless operation of your UPVC windows.

3 Glazing shovel

A glazing shovel is a versatile tool that can be used for a variety of tasks, including removing old putty, cleaning glass edges, and installing new glazing When installing or repairing UPVC windows, a glazing shovel is indispensable for properly sealing and securing the glass panes in place.

4 Rubber mallet

A rubber mallet is a must-have tool for tapping glass panes into position without causing damage When installing UPVC windows, it is essential to ensure that the glass panes are properly aligned and sealed A rubber mallet can help you adjust the position of the glass without risking breakage.

5 Sealant gun

A sealant gun is essential for applying sealant or caulk around the edges of UPVC windows to prevent drafts, leaks, and moisture ingress Properly sealing your UPVC windows is crucial for ensuring energy efficiency and weather resistance A sealant gun makes it easy to apply a neat and uniform bead of sealant for a professional finish.

6 Glazing beads tool

A glazing beads tool is specially designed to help you install or remove these beads without damaging the window frame or glass panes This tool is essential for maintaining the structural integrity of your UPVC windows.

7 Glass cutter

A glass cutter is a specialized tool used for cutting glass panes to size during window installation or repair When working with UPVC windows, you may need to trim a glass pane to fit the window frame properly A glass cutter allows you to make precise and clean cuts without the need for expensive equipment.

8 Screwdriver set

A quality screwdriver set is an essential tool for installing or repairing UPVC windows From removing old hardware to attaching new fixtures, a screwdriver set with various sizes and types of screwdrivers will come in handy Make sure to choose a set with magnetic tips to prevent screws from getting lost during installation.

9 Trim removal tool

A trim removal tool is essential for safely removing the trim or molding around UPVC windows without damaging the surrounding surfaces When replacing windows, it is important to remove the old trim carefully to avoid causing unnecessary damage A trim removal tool makes this task easy and efficient.

10 Caulking gun

A caulking gun is essential for applying a waterproof sealant around the edges of UPVC windows to prevent water damage and drafts Properly sealing your windows is crucial for maintaining a comfortable and energy-efficient home A caulking gun allows you to apply sealant quickly and efficiently for a watertight seal.
